iOS

簡易サーバ機能を搭載したJsany 2.1.0をリリースしました

動画の通り、サーバ機能をONにしていれば、Wi-Fi内からプロジェクトを閲覧することができます。

この機能は、以前から使ってみたかったneu.Nodeを利用して実現しました。
neu.NodeはiOS向けにNode.js互換のAPIを提供してくれるライブラリです。今回は単なるHTTPサーバなので、全然その特徴を活かせてはないんですが、導入も簡単でレビューも普通に通ることがわかったので、今度はもっとそれらしいアプリを作ってみたいと思います。

それでは。

 

Jsany – JavaScript Anywhere 2.1.0(無料)App
カテゴリ: ユーティリティ, 仕事効率化
販売元: Tatsuya Tobioka – Tatsuya Tobioka(サイズ: 6.1 MB)
全てのバージョンの評価: (170件の評価)
+ iPhone/iPadの両方に対応

CoffeeScript At Once is Now Open Source!

Last June, I released CoffeeScript At Once app. It’s development environment on iOS for CoffeeScript or JavaScript programmers. (It has been downloaded 26821 times since its launch in 2012-6-11.)

Today, I released CoffeeScript At Once as open source!

tnantoka/CoffeeScriptAtOnce · GitHub

Why?


Recently, someone offered to contribute CoffeeScript At Once. I was happy, but I don’t have enough time for manage this project. So, I decided releasing csatonce as open source. I’ve done, you’re free to use!

Known issues


    • No tests.
    • Legacy codes for iOS4.3.
    • Duplicated codes. (Ad etc.)
Thanks for your interest.
Happy Coding:-)

iOSアプリ「CoffeeScript At Once」がオープンソースになりました

昨年6月にリリースした、iPhone/iPad向けのCoffeeScript・JavaSciritプログラミングアプリ「CoffeeScript At Once」をオープンソースとしてGitHub上で公開しました。

tnantoka/CoffeeScriptAtOnce · GitHub

なぜ?


『協力するからもうちょっと頑張ろうよ』というお声をかけていただいたのがきっかけです。
Jsanyに引き続き、大変ありがたいことなんですが、ちょっと今はこのアプリにさく体力が確保できそうにありません。それならいっそのことオープンソースにしちゃって自由にいじってもらおうと考えました。

このアプリは、2012年6月11日のリリースから約27000件ダウンロードされており、平均評価も星4つと好評です。これ自体は大変満足のいく結果ですが、広告収入はというと、約7000円と、Developer Program 1年分も賄えないものでした…。

クローズドにしていてもたいしてメリットがないんだったら、鳴かず飛ばずのまま放置してるより、オープンソースにして誰かの役に立つ方がマシ、というわけです。
※ 儲ってるなら、クローズドにしておいて「ぐへへ…」とする意味もあるんですがね。

既知の問題


パッと思いつくだけでも、以下のようなイマイチなところがあります。
いつもながら、1年前の自分をぶん殴ってやりたいです。

    • テストが書かれていない
    • iOS4.3を無理してサポートするための無駄なコードがある
    • 広告のコードとかコピペがたくさんある
    • 絶望的にコメントがない

まぁそれでも、ユーザ層がニッチとは言え、一応1万件以上ダウンロードされてるアプリのソースなので、誰かの役に立てば幸いです。

オープンソースになったcsatonceを、改めて宜しくお願いします。

 

CoffeeScript At Once 1.8.1(無料)App
カテゴリ: ユーティリティ, 仕事効率化
販売元: Tatsuya Tobioka – Tatsuya Tobioka(サイズ: 0.8 MB)
全てのバージョンの評価: (12件の評価)
+ iPhone/iPadの両方に対応

それでは。

Jsany 2.0.0がリリースされました

Jsany(旧JavaScript Anywhere)は2010年に僕がはじめてリリースしたiPhoneアプリです。
初心者が書いたボロボロのコードをなんとか延命してきたんですが、限界をむかえたため、今回大幅に作り直しました。

どんなアプリなのか?
説明のかわりに、3年前に僕が書いた紹介文を引用します。

JavaScript Anywhere
―いつでも、どこでも、JavaScriptプログラミング!

JavaScriptを覚えたての頃、電車でもプログラミングがしたくて、
携帯電話のフルブラウザ(Locationバー)を使うという無茶をしていました。

この試みは、「about:blankを開いても広告の通信料がかかる」という、
a社の仕様(?)により続けられることはありませんでしたが、
今でも、ふと思いついたコードを試したいことはあります。

JavaScript Anywhereはそんな場面で使えるものを目指して開発しました。
高度な機能はないですが、JavaScript(+ HTML, CSS)をさっと書いて動かすことができます。

外でJSを書きたいと一度でも思ったことのある人は、是非使ってみて下さい。

バージョンアップ後もアプリのコンセプトは、全く変わっておらず、上記のままです。JSが書ける最低限の環境を提供します。
ただ、いくぶん使いやすくなっているはずですので、興味のある方はぜひこの機会にお試し下さい。

 

Jsany · Code Editor 2.0.0(無料)App
カテゴリ: ユーティリティ, 仕事効率化
販売元: Tatsuya Tobioka – Tatsuya Tobioka(サイズ: 5.6 MB)
全てのバージョンの評価: (167件の評価)
+ iPhone/iPadの両方に対応

 

アプリ名変更はやはり愚策らしい

心機一転の意味もあり、アプリ名を略称にしましたが、現状、ダウンロード数は1/5以下に激減しています。AppStore内SEOは思った以上に重要なようです。

 

シングルタスクだったあのころ

書き直しながら古いコードを見てると、「アプリ終了時に開いていたプロジェクトを記憶しておいて、次回起動時に自動で開く」みたいな処理があって、あぁ、そういえば、このころまだiPhoneはシングルタスク(ホームボタンを押したらアプリ終了)だったんだなと思い出しました。
プラットフォームは忘れるぐらい当たり前に進化していってるけど、その上で動く、自分が書いたものは誰かの生活を便利にできてるのかな?とかなんかそんなことを考えました。
特になんの結論も出てません。ただそれだけ。

 

2013年、Jsanyをよろしくおねがいします

アプリの宣伝なんだか、ひとりごとなんだか、よくわからないエントリになってしまいましたが、この辺りで終わります。
今年はこまめにアップデートして行きたいと思ってるので、お付き合いいただければ幸いです。

それでは。

Jsany · Code Editor

放置アプリは注意が必要。3月18日から古いAdMob SDKのリクエストが無効になるもよう

今日ふとAdMobの管理画面にログインしたらこんな表示が。

Starting March 18, 2013, we will no longer support ad requests made through AdMob SDKs released before 2011. Please upgrade to the latest version of the AdMob SDK here.

2013年3月18日から2011年より前にリリースされたAdMob SDKからのリクエストはサポートされなくなります。最新版のAdMob SDKにアップグレードしてください。

だそうです。

これは放置アプリへの死の宣告ですね。
僕のアプリはというと、オープンソースというのを言い訳にずっと放置してる Edhita のリリースが2010年10月だったので、”before 2011″が「以前」だろうが「より前」を意味してようが、がっつり対象のようです。(たぶん「より前」?)

urgent SDK update required

早急なSDKのアップデートが必要

よく見ると警告されてましたorz

ずっと放置しちゃってるので当然雀の涙ほどの収益しかなく、非公開にしちゃってもいいんですが、未だにダウンロードしてくれたり、アップデートの要望をくれたりする方がいるため、ちょっとどうしようか迷い中です。(最大のネックはFTPなんてものをサポートしちゃったこと。面倒くせぇ^^)

真面目にやるにしても、iOSアプリはApple時間で時が進むので、3月18日までって結構きつかったりするんだよなぁ。

1 2 3 4 5 6 7  Scroll to top